Digital Anthropometric Patterns Offer a Viable Alternative for Identity Verification

Category: Modelling · Effect: Moderate effect · Year: 2023

Modern digital technologies can overcome the limitations of historical anthropometric systems, making body measurements a robust method for identity matching.

Design Takeaway

Explore the integration of digital anthropometric data capture and analysis into design projects requiring identity verification, moving beyond traditional biometric methods.

Why It Matters

This research suggests that a data-driven approach to anthropometry, leveraging digital imaging and computational analysis, can provide a reliable and scalable solution for identity verification. Designers and engineers can explore incorporating such systems into products and services requiring secure authentication.

Key Finding

Digital processing of body measurements can create accurate and unique patterns suitable for identity verification, overcoming the shortcomings of older manual methods.

Research Evidence

Aim: Can digital anthropometric patterns, derived from modern imaging techniques, effectively establish identity in contemporary applications?

Method: Comparative analysis and conceptual modelling

Procedure: The study critically reviews the historical Bertillonage system and explores the current feasibility of using digital anthropometric patterns derived from image or video data for identity matching.

Context: Identity verification and biometrics

Design Principle

Leverage digital data processing to enhance the accuracy and reliability of anthropometric measurements for identity applications.

How to Apply

Incorporate algorithms that analyze key body landmarks from images or videos to create a unique digital signature for user identification.

Limitations

The effectiveness of digital anthropometric patterns may depend on image quality, pose variation, and the specific set of measurements chosen.
